There is a sale at walmart. You can buy toilet paper for $2 a roll or you can buy a pack of andel soft for $4 for 4 rolls. Which

is the better deal?
Mathematics
2 answers:
Ronch [10]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

4 dollars for 4 rolls is the better deal

Step-by-step explanation:

4$ ÷ 4 rolls = 1 dollar a roll

1$ < 2$
